Cover art
MORRISSEY Song
Name Lifeguard Sleeping, Girl Drowning
Album/Single Vauxhall And I
Length 3:42
Recorded Summer 1993
Writer Morrissey/Boorer
Producer Steve Lillywhite

Information

The song features a sample of the line "what's your name?" by actress Kay Walsh from the 1942 film "In Which We Serve."
